RocketLab Launches First Hypersonic Accelerator Suborbital Test Electron
June 18, 2023
Rocket Lab has successfully conducted a secretive suborbital test launch of its Electron vehicle. The mission, named Hypersonic Accelerator Suborbital Test Electron (HASTE), took place at Launch Complex 2 at the Mid-Atlantic Regional Spaceport on Wallops Island, Virginia; with minimal public awareness and no live webcast, the launch remained shrouded in secrecy until after liftoff.
Rocket Lab Sets Launch Dates For TROPICS Launches
April 10, 2023
On April 10th, Rocket Lab announced the preliminary launch timeline for the two dedicated launches of four NASA’s TROPICS satellites. The two launches are expected to be on May 1st and May 16th 2023, launching from RocketLab’s LC-1A and LC-1B launchpads in New Zealand.

Rocket Lab To Launch Remaining TROPICS Satellites
November 25, 2022
NASA has selected RocketLab to launch the remaining 4 TROPICS weather satellites after the first two were lost in a failure of Astra's Rocket 3 launch vehicle.
